Perl是一种过程的,高级的,通用的动态编程语言,以其对正则表达式和字符串解析功能的本机支持而闻名。有关Perl的问题,请使用此标记。对于与新(但相关)语言“Perl 6”相关的内容,请使用perl6标记。对于其他语言的Perl样式正则表达式,请使用regex标记,如果它们基于PCRE库,则使用pcre标记。
我在Perl中使用MongoDB工作。我有一个包含大文本字段的文档的集合,我需要能够在字段中找到包含多个字符串的所有行。所以,例如,......
我想使用read读取文本文件data.txt。我想一次读取每行的前四个整数。 data.txt line1 0101020102 line2 2010201001 line3 0201010201 line1等是......
使用github repo public会导致Dist :: Zilla出现问题
我有一个使用Dist :: Zilla构建的模块。我有Dist :: Zilla设置为自动将更改推送到我的GitHub仓库。当回购私有时,效果很好。但是,只要我做回购......
ListUtil.c:可加载库和perl二进制文件不匹配(获取握手键0xdb00080,需要0xdb80080)
出于某种原因,每当我运行任何Perl模块(如cpanm)时,我一直得到这个响应:ListUtil.c:可加载库和perl二进制文件不匹配(获取握手键0xdb00080,...
为什么应用perl代码undef $ /; #读取整个文件或STDIN $ _ = <>; S | .*|...|s; applied to a text file containing
我有一个读取.txt和.bam文件的perl脚本,并创建一个名为output.txt的输出。我有很多文件都在不同的文件夹中,但只是略有不同...
有没有办法捕获调用Perl类的实例的事件? my $ obj = ExampleClass-> new(); $ OBJ(); #做一些没有产生错误的东西我希望能够处理这个......
亲爱的,我有以下格式的文件成功|过滤器传递| [无效字段] | [无效字段] | Id-350a875b087965e58cbe1f4a接受:text / plain,text / plain,application / json,application / * + ...
目前我正在使用以下代码来查找字符串替换字符串并将其打印到out文件中,其名称与文件中的名称相同,但在替换文件夹中使用Tie :: File; @files =
我在我的服务器上加载了perl express 2.5。我希望能够使用命令行运行我的perl脚本,以便可以调度它们而不是手动调出Perl Express中的脚本...
在获得完整路径后,检查其他目录中是否存在具有特定类型的动态文件?
我有一个目录(在当前脚本执行的上层目录中),里面有一些文件。这里我只有1个带.log扩展名的文件类型,但它的* .log基本名称是动态的,将被更改...
我想在Perl中发出find命令并循环生成文件路径。我正在尝试它(但没有运气):我的$ cmd;打开($ cmd,' - |','find $ input_dir -name“* .fastq.gz”......
我的@a =(1,2,3,4,5); print @a; #output:12345 print“\ n”;打印“@a”; #output:1 2 3 4 5通过将名称加上双引号来打印数组会在每个索引的值之间放置一个空格...
如何阻止Perl XML :: LibXML将特殊字符从十进制更改为十六进制,比如? Perl代码使用XML :: LibXML;打开我的$ fh,'...
我有两个制表符分隔的文件:一个是带有数千个条目的引用,另一个是用于搜索引用的数百万条条件的列表。我做了一个参考文件的哈希...
我写了以下脚本:#!/ usr / bin / perl -w use strict;死“用法:0美元 \ t \ t \ t \ t \ n“除非$#ARGV == 3; ...
我在包名中有一个哈希:./ lib.pm#!/ usr / bin / perl -w use strict;使用警告;包lib; #my%hash =(我们的%hash =(Addr => {'aa'=> 0x11223344,'bb'......
我有一个带反引号的字符串:这是`some`文本我想用反斜杠在反引号之前:这是我试过的``some \`文本:s /`/ \`/ g但这导致了原始文本:这是`......